Where is Babadag?
Babadag is located within the borders of the Fethiye district of Muğla, very close to Ölüdeniz. This mountain, one of the southern extensions of the Taurus Mountains, is one of the most important peaks of the Mediterranean with an altitude of approximately 1969 meters. Babadağ is close to popular tourist areas such as Ölüdeniz, Butterfly Valley and Faralya due to its geographical location.
Babadag is located approximately 25 kilometers from the center of Fethiye. This majestic mountain, which can be easily seen from both sea and land, offers its visitors a magnificent view. How to Reach Babadağ? Transportation Guide
Babadağ is quite easy to reach and can be provided by several different methods:
Transportation by Private Vehicle: Those who want to go to Babadağ from the center of Fethiye by private vehicle can follow the asphalt road from Ovacık to Babadağ. This road has become easier and safer with the cable car system renewed in 2020.
Transportation by Cable Car: One of the most popular ways to reach Babadağ is by cable car. This system provides fast and enjoyable transportation from Ovacık to the summit of
Babadağ. Watching the magnificent view of the Mediterranean during the cable car ride is a separate pleasure.
Tour Organizations: It is possible to reach Babadağ with daily tours organized from Fethiye. These tours are quite common especially for those who want to paraglide.
Why is Babadağ Preferred for Paragliding?
Babadağ is one of the best destinations in the world for paragliding. The most important reason for this is that it has a fascinating view of Ölüdeniz from the summit of the mountain. Gliding between the turquoise sea, lush green mountains and deep blue sky during paragliding feels like a dream.
In addition, the take-off runways at different altitudes in Babadağ offer suitable conditions for paraglider pilots of all levels. The runways located at altitudes of 1200, 1700 and 1960 meters provide alternative flight points depending on the weather conditions. Babadağ offers a safe and exciting environment for both professional and amateur pilots, with wind conditions suitable throughout the year.
Babadağ Paragliding Prices and Reservations
Paragliding prices in Babadağ may vary depending on the flight duration, season and provider company. As of 2025, average prices for paragliding start from 3500 TL. This fee usually includes tandem flights, equipment use, insurance and photo/video services received after the flight.
It is important to pay attention to the experience and reliability of the flight provider companies when making a reservation. There are many paragliding companies in Fethiye and most of them work with advance reservations. Since there may be a busy holiday season, it is recommended that you book your flight in advance.
Who Can Paraglide? Age and Health Requirements
It is necessary to meet certain health and age criteria to paraglide in Babadağ. In general, individuals over the age of 16 can paraglide. Although there is no upper age limit, a good physical health condition is a must.
In addition, people with health problems such as heart disease, high blood pressure or pregnancy are not recommended to paraglide. Pilots can ask about your health condition before the flight and cancel the flight if they think you are not suitable.

Information About Paragliding Equipment and Its Use
The equipment used for paragliding in Babadağ is extremely important for the safety and comfort of the flight. The equipment used during a tandem flight includes a parachute, harness (seat system), helmet and spare parachute. All of this equipment is prepared in accordance with international safety standards.
Pilots check the equipment before the flight to make sure everything is working properly. During the flight, you just sit and enjoy the view; your pilot will take care of the rest. Therefore, you do not need to worry about the equipment.
Best Time for Paragliding
The most suitable time for paragliding in Babadağ is generally spring and summer. The weather conditions are quite ideal for paragliding between March and November. Especially in the summer months, the wind is usually steady and calm, so flights are trouble-free.
Morning hours are the time when the wind is softer and the view is clearer. However, sunset flights are also popular; the view of Ölüdeniz, adorned with golden tones of the sun during these hours, offers a unique experience.
